

Bride Accuses Landlord of Fraud in Ghana Land Deal
A new bride in Ghana has found herself at the center of a land dispute, accusing her landlord of fraud. The case has garnered significant attention on social media, with many expressing outrage at the landlord's alleged actions. In a recent interview on Sompa TV/FM, the bride, whose identity is being withheld for safety reasons, described how she paid a substantial sum of money for a plot of land, only to discover later that the land was already sold to someone else. "I felt betrayed and devastated," she said, her voice trembling. The landlord, when contacted, denied the accusations, claiming that the bride misunderstood the agreement. "There was a clear agreement in place," he stated, "and she was fully aware of the terms." The case is currently under investigation, and authorities are working to resolve the matter. This case highlights the risks of land fraud and the importance of due diligence when purchasing property.
